This part of ISO 24534 provides requirements for electronic registration identification (ERI) that are based on an identifier assigned to a vehicle (e.g. for recognition by national authorities) suitable to be used for: - electronic identification of local and foreign vehicles by national authorities; - vehicle manufacturing, in-life maintenance and end-of-life identification (vehicle life cycle management); - adaptation of vehicle data (e.g. for international resales); - safety-related purposes; - crime reduction; - commercial services. It adheres to privacy and data protection regulations. This part of ISO 24534 specifies the interfaces for a secure exchange of data between an ERT and an ERI reader or ERI writer in or outside the vehicle using asymmetric encryption techniques. NOTE 1 The onboard device containing the ERI data is called the electronic registration tag (ERT). This part of ISO 24534 includes: - the application layer interface between an ERT and an onboard ERI reader or writer; - the application layer interface between the onboard ERI equipment and external ERI readers and writers; - security issues related to the communication with the ERT.
